An odd-colored sided soda or mineral water with a frosted pontil scar. Lots of crude character with a potstone glob, etc. (stable, no hairlines).

Circa 1850-1855 Light Bluish Teal 8-Sided Superior Mineral Waters
| Embossed |
SUPERIOR // - // - // MINERAL // - // WATERS // - // - // |
| Color |
an light blend of icy blue, aqua, and teal green (not any one shade) |
| Height |
7 1/2" |
| Top |
applied tapered blob |
| Base |
frosted improved pontil scar (no iron residue) |
Structural Condition |
perfect structurally with no chips, cracks or bruises. There is a 1/4" potstone in the "E" of "Waters" that adds crudity and has no unstable issues or hairlines. |
| Surface Condition |
very good considering that this does not appear to ever have been polish cleaned. There is some overall dullness but no stain, per se. It does have some spotty high point wear and light scuffing here and there. A quick tumble cleaning would erase most of this, but I like the natural state character as is. |
